The 4-20 mA Output Analog Current Sensors are designed for use in any AC current monitoring application in which you are looking to monitor a particular piece of equipment. The “Average” style current sensors should be used in applications where the Sinusoidal waveform has no distortion or noise on the conductor being monitored. Applications may include monitoring a resistive type load such as an incandescent light bulb, heating element as well as any single speed linear load. Note that the “True RMS” sensors are able to be used in all applications since the “True RMS” current sensors provide the best overall accuracy and should be used in applications which includes Variable Frequency Drives, Switching Power Supplies, Computers and Data Centers, Electronic Ballasts, SCR’s, and Variable Speed Loads.

Monitored Current Type: AC Current
Maximum AC Voltage: 600 VAC
Isolation Voltage: 2200 VAC
Operating Frequency Range1: NSA-A/CTA2 Series: 40 to 1KHz | NSA-A/SCTA2-50 RMS: 15 to 100 Hz
Core Style: NSA-A/CTA2 Series: Solid | NSA-A/SCTA2-50 RMS: Split
Supply Voltage: +8.5 to 30 VDC (Reverse Polarity Protected)
250 Ohm Load (1-5 VDC): +13.5 to 30 VDC
500 Ohm Load (2-10 VDC): +18.5 to 30 VDC
Maximum Load Resistance @ 24 VDC: 775 Ohms (Formula: (24 VDC – 8.5 VDC) / 0.020A )
Supply Current: 25 mA minimum
Selectable Range: NSA-A/CTA2-5: 0 to 5A | NSA-A/CTA2-250: 0 to 100/200/250A
NSA-A/CTA2-50: 0 to 10/20/50A | NSA-A/SCTA2-50-RMS: 0 to 10/20/50A
Output Signal | Maximum Output Signal: 4 to 20 mA (2-Wire, Loop Powered) | Limited to 25 mA
Accuracy2: All Models: +/- 1% of Selected Range except NSA-A/SCTA2-50-RMS: +/- 2% from 15 to 20 Hz, +/- 1% from 20 to 100 Hz
Response Time: NSA-A/CTA2-xxx: < 600 mS (Rise and Fall Time)
NSA-A/SCTA2-50-RMS: 600 mS (Rise Time) and 2800 mS (Fall Time)
Aperture Size: 0.75” (19.05 mm)
Din Rail Size: 35 mm (U.S. Patent No. 7,416,421)
Operating Temperature Range: 5 to 104ºF (-15 to 40ºC)
Operating Humidity Range: 0 to 95%, non-condensing
Storage Temperature | RH Range: 41 to 95°F (5 to 35°C) | 40% to 85% RH, non-condensing
Enclosure Material | Flammability Rating: PC/ABS (Polycarbonate/ABS Blend) | UL94-V0
Wiring Connections: 2 Position, Screw Terminal Block (Polarity Sensitive)
Wire Recommendations: 2 Conductor (Shielded Cable)
Wire Size: 18 to 24 AWG (0.823 mm to 0.205 mm) Copper Wires only
Terminal Block Torque Rating: 4.43 to 5.31 in-lbs. (0.5 to 0.6 Nm)
Minimum Mounting Distance: 1” (2.6 cm) between current sensor & other magnetic
Agency Approvals: CE (-RMS Versions): CE to IEC 61326-1: 2012 Class A, UL/CUL US Listed (UL 508) Ind. Control Equipment | (File # E309723), RoHS2, WEEE
Product Weight: NSA-A/CTA2-xxx: 0.260 lbs (0.118 kg)
NSA-A/SCTA2-xxx-RMS: 0.190 lbs (0.087 kg)
Product Dimensions: Solid Core Versions: 2.760” (70.11 mm) x 3.343” (84.92 mm) x 1.050” (26.67 mm)
Split Core Versions: 2.780” (70.51 mm) x 3.238” (82.25 mm) x 1.120” (28.45 mm)
